A nurse manager approves two staff nurses to attend a national conference. When reviewing the budget, the nurse manager looks at which line item?
 
  a. Cash budget
  b. Capital budget
  c. Operating budget
  d. Supply and expense budget

Question 2

After reviewing her monthly budget report, the nurse manager sees that she has a negative variance, which prompts her to change the staffing schedule. A negative or unfavorable variance in a monthly expense report may result from:
 
  a. Overestimation of inflation.
  b. Higher than expected client acuity.
  c. Net revenue exceeding net expenses.
  d. Not replacing staff who called in sick.

Answer to Question 1

ANS: C
The operating budget includes a personnel budget, which takes into account productive and nonproductive paid work hours. Education hours are covered under nonproductive paid work hours in the operating budget.

Answer to Question 2

ANS: B
Variance reflects the difference between what was projected and the actual performance in a budget. When the variance is negative or unfavorable, the amount spent is more than what was budgeted (expenses exceed revenue); this may be a result of higher acuity. To help managers interpret and use variance information better, some institutions use flexible budgets that automatically account for census variances.
